London 2012 Olympic Closing Ceremony: A Symphony of British Music
"Inspire A Generation!"
Originally released in 2012. London 2012 Olympic Closing Ceremony: A Symphony of British Music is a documentary film. directed by Kim Gavin. With a runtime of 3h 20m, it's an epic theatrical experience.
Starring George Michael, Russell Brand, and Eric Idle
Synopsis
The closing ceremony of the games of the XXXth Olympiad.
